BBC Shares Trailer For Previously Delayed Ozzy Osbourne Documentary

On Tuesday (September 30), the BBC released the official trailer for the previously pulled documentary, Sharon & Ozzy Osbourne: Coming Home, which is now set to premiere on October 2 via BBC One and iPlayer. Classic REO Speedwagon Lineup Reunites For First Time Since 1988 During Halftime Show Of Illinois Homecoming Game

The four surviving members of REO Speedwagon’s classic 1977–1988 lineup – singer Kevin Cronin, keyboardist Neal Doughty, bassist Bruce Hall, and drummer Alan Gratzer – reunited for the first time since 1988 to perform with the University of Illinois marching band during the Illini’s homecoming halftime show in Champaign on Saturday (September 27).
